WebbAn inheritance will be counted as income in the month it is received. You or whoever is representing you will have to inform the state Medicaid agency, and Medicaid coverage will then end until you have again spent down your assets to the countable limit, which is $5,000 in the State of Missouri. Webb12 juli 2024 · If a deceased Medicaid recipient falls into one of the two groups covered by estate recovery, the state must recover enough assets from the estate to cover Medicaid's costs related to covering long-term care and related drug and hospital benefits. This includes Medicaid payments for Medicare cost sharing for these services.
